Toxicology isn't the most popular major in the world, but it's not the least popular either. To be more precise it ranks #845 in popularity out of 1506 majors in the country. So, you may have to do some digging around to find quality schools that offer the degree program. This list can help with that.

College Factual reviewed 3 schools in the Rocky Mountains Region to determine which ones were the best for degree seekers in the field of toxicology. When you put them all together, these colleges and universities awarded 31 degrees in toxicology during the 2020-2021 academic year.

University of Colorado Denver/Anschutz Medical Campus is one of the best schools in the United States for getting a degree in toxicology. CU Anschutz is a fairly large public university located in the city of Denver. This university ranks 7th out of 33 schools for overall quality in the state of Colorado.

There were approximately 4 toxicology students who graduated with this degree at CU Anschutz in the most recent data year.

Colorado State University - Fort Collins is a wonderful option for students interested in a degree in toxicology. Located in the medium-sized city of Fort Collins, Colorado State is a public university with a very large student population. A Best Colleges rank of #156 out of 2,217 colleges nationwide means Colorado State is a great university overall.

There were roughly 25 toxicology students who graduated with this degree at Colorado State in the most recent data year.

The University of Montana is a great option for students interested in a degree in toxicology. UM is a medium-sized public university located in the small city of Missoula. This university ranks 3rd out of 11 colleges for overall quality in the state of Montana.

There were approximately 2 toxicology students who graduated with this degree at UM in the most recent data year.
